Nobody’s Fool

    review by Bobby Blakey

Nobody's Fool.jpg

For years Tyler Perry has been a heavy hitter in both Hollywood and the theater, most notably with his productions focusing on the Madea character. He has not only focused on that character and offered up some really great movies. His latest Nobody’s Fool stars Tiffany Haddish, Tika Sumpter, Omari Hardwick, Mehcad Brooks, Amber Riley and Whoopi Goldberg, but does it bring the laughs and drama or will it not be what it seems?

Nobody’s Fool follows wild child Tanya trying to get back on her feet who looks to her buttoned-up, by the book sister Danica to help her get back on track. As these polar opposites collide, Tanya discovers that Danica’s picture-perfect life including her mysterious boyfriend who may not be what it seems. I am a fan of most of Perry’s films and while I love the Madea character I have to say I have not a big fan of the straight comedy films later in her series. This latest film is leaving that behind for the moment and taking on a romantic dramedy but to my surprise this film is way more layered than I thought it would be.

The story is pretty predictable, but works thanks to bringing in the world of Catfishing into the mix. Being a fan of that show helped bet me more invested here for the entertainment aspect. The cast are all great with everyone playing the more straight role allowing Tiffany Haddish to do her thing. I know some aren’t big fans of the over the top performances, but I love seeing her just go off in a role. Here they make reference to her persona that makes it work even better and she holds nothing back. Most of the best laughs are all hers with the always great Whoopi Goldberg bringing some to the mix as well. Big props to Supergirl star Mehcad Brooks who is all offering up some great moments in his small amount of time on screen.

In the end this is one of the better Perry films of late with some great real dialogue and reactions to the varying circumstances of the story. Sure it’s not offering up anything that hasn’t been seen in some format of the genre, but the cast and laughs really worked for me to make it something fresh. Even if you are not a fan of Tyker Perry this is one to give a shot as it is something different than his previous films.
